What Is a Ceiling Cassette Air Conditioner?

A ceiling cassette air conditioner is a type of ducted HVAC system designed to be mounted flush into the ceiling. It typically consists of a compact indoor unit with a rectangular grille that blends seamlessly into the ceiling, connected via refrigerant lines to an outdoor condenser unit. The cassette itself houses the evaporator coil, blower fan, and air filters—all concealed behind that stylish grille.

How Does It Work?

The process begins when warm indoor air is drawn through return vents (often located elsewhere in the room) and passed over the cold evaporator coil inside the cassette. As the air cools, moisture condenses and drains away, then the cooled air is blown back into the room through four adjustable louvers. Meanwhile, the outdoor unit compresses and circulates refrigerant to regulate temperatures efficiently.

What makes ceiling cassettes special is their ability to distribute air evenly across wide areas using directional airflow control—something most standard ACs can’t match. This results in fewer temperature fluctuations and greater comfort overall.

Inverter Technology for Smarter Energy Use

All Panasonic ceiling cassette models come equipped with inverter compressors. Unlike conventional on/off compressors that cycle constantly (wasting energy and causing temperature swings), inverter systems adjust compressor speed based on real-time demand. This means the unit runs at full capacity only when needed and scales down during milder conditions—resulting in smoother operation and significant energy savings.

According to independent tests, inverter-based Panasonic cassettes can reduce electricity bills by up to 40% compared to non-inverter competitors. Plus, because they don’t restart frequently, they last longer too.

Ongoing Care Tips

To keep your Panasonic ceiling cassette running optimally:

  • Clean filters monthly during heavy-use seasons (summer/winter)
  • Inspect drain lines annually for clogs—especially if you notice water leaks
  • Schedule professional servicing every 12–18 months to check coils, motors, and electrical connections
  • Keep grilles unobstructed—don’t hang decorations or furniture above the unit

Choosing the Right Model: Capacity and Specifications

Selecting the correct ceiling cassette depends heavily on room size, insulation quality, sun exposure, and local climate. Panasonic offers various capacities under the CS/CU-ZRxxx series naming convention (e.g., CS/CU-ZR12WK). Generally:

  • Small rooms (15–25 m²): 9,000–12,000 BTU
  • Medium rooms (25–40 m²): 18,000 BTU
  • Larger spaces (40+ m²): 24,000–36,000 BTU or multi-unit setups

Always consult a local dealer who can perform a Manual J load calculation—factoring in ceiling height, window orientation, occupant density, and appliance heat output. Oversizing leads to short cycling and humidity issues; undersizing causes discomfort.

Also consider whether you need basic cooling/heating or added features like Wi-Fi, dehumidification boost, or compatibility with existing home automation platforms.
